Maximizing Convenience With a Robot Vacuum With Self Emptying

A robotic vacuum that is self emptying adds a significant amount of value and convenience to any device compatible. It eliminates allergens and impedes the reintroduction into your home of debris.

It also creates a map of the home and lets users block certain areas. It also helps avoid obstacles that could cause a trip for other robotic vacuums.

The self-emptying system pulls the garbage from the dust bin of the robot and stores it in larger bins at the base station. The bin is typically bagged and you don't need to worry about dust clumps sticking to your hands when emptying it. The bag also blocks allergens from getting out which self emptying robot vacuum is the best is particularly beneficial if you have allergies. You can also get an alert in the app when the bin is full, which reduces the hassle of manually emptying it every two or three cleaning cycles.

Battery life

Robots have a limited battery life, which is why they require frequent recharge. While most models can run for between 60 to 120 minutes on a single charge, the top models can last longer. The battery's life is also affected by the cleaning mode, power mode, and kind of floor surface. It is recommended to buy a spare battery if you use your robot often.

The most appealing thing about a robot vacuum that self-empties is that you don't have to empty the trash bin after every cleaning session. Instead, the robot cleaner automatically transfers debris to the base of its charging dock. This decreases the frequency of emptying and prevents re-introduction of debris into your home. To test the self-emptying capabilities of robots, we added a weighed amount of baking soda and oats to each of their onboard dustbins. We then assessed the amount of dry debris that each robot transferred to its charging base to determine the extent to which it worked.
